Completion of centrifuge training is documented using the…
AF IMT 702, Individual Physiological Training Record
Who is required to have altitude chamber training?
- personnel who are or will be placed in active flying status
- HAP who participate in parachute operations above 10,000 ft mean sea level
- passengers in aircraft flying above 18,000 feet MSL
- Officer Cadets to meet specific needs of the USAFA/ROTC flying programs
- civilian employees when required for military orientation flights
After completing physiological training, within how many duty days of arrival on station must the member return the 702 to the HARM?
5

What are the aeronautical rating positions?
- Pilot, Senior Pilot, Command Pilot
- Navigator, Snr Navigator, Master Nav
- ABM, Snr ABM, Master ABM
- Flight Surgeon, Snr FS, Chief FS
- Observer, Snr Observer, Master Obsvr
- CSO, Snr CSO, Master CSO
A pilot-physician who is formerly qualified as a CSO us eligible for the advanced rating of…
Pilot and flight surgeon
